本文最后更新于 2025-04-16,文章内容可能已经过时。

什么是1Panel?

1Panel 是一个现代化、开源的 Linux 服务器运维管理面板,它的目标是让服务器的管理变得简单、高效。你可以把它理解为宝塔面板的一个开源替代方案,但界面更现代、结构更清晰,适合中轻度用户甚至开发者使用。

它支持多种常用服务的一键部署,如 Nginx、MySQL、Docker 等,极大降低了运维门槛,同时提供系统资源监控、任务计划、备份等功能,方便用户集中管理服务器。

然而,1Panel 相较于成熟的面板如宝塔,其生态和插件数量还略显不足,一些高级功能需要手动配置,对部分有特殊需求的用户来说可能不够灵活。

总体而言,1Panel 是一个轻量、易用的选择,适合中小项目或个人用户使用。

(感谢GPT先生的总结!👏)

1Panel的网站

1Panel的官网→https://1panel.cn/

1Panel的GitHub项目页→https://github.com/1Panel-dev/1Panel

由于我的教程里关于网页搭建的经常会需要使用1Panel来辅助搭建,所以在这里写一个详细的安装、使用和卸载过程。

安装1Panel

各种Linux系统安装1panel命令

RedHat / CentOS

curl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start.sh && sh quick_start.sh

Ubuntu

curl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start.sh && sudo bash quick_start.sh

Debian

curl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start.sh && bash quick_start.sh

其他类型的系统可前往1Panel安装文档自行寻找

https://1panel.cn/docs/installation/online_installation/

开始安装

「演示的操作系统为Ubuntu」

连接上你的VPS,在输入框输入安装指令。随后会自动下载1Panel的安装包。

接下来会让你选择语言,如下图所示。

按照自己喜好输入对应数字即可。

随后会来到这个页面

在这里是设置1Panel的安装目录,一般默认即可,点击回车。

如上图,就开始等待其安装完成,期间若屏幕出现全盘粉底的弹窗,点击回车即可(具体页面会因操作系统差异而不同,自己随机应变)

等待一段时间后,它就会让你设置登录信息了,如下

首先是设置端口,按照自己的情况上设置。

Nat机是限制端口的,一般是十个以上不等,所以我没说直接回车🌚

接下来是安全入口

这个很重要,是你进入你1Panel的安全密码,没有这个安全密码你就无法加载出1Panel的网页。

按照自己需求即可,回车是默认生成的,不需要提前记住,最后会显示出来的。

接下来是设置面板用户名和密码,这个相当于二级密码,是你后台的另一道保障。

可以自定义也可以回车默认,按照自己喜好调整。

到这里该设置的就设置完了。回车后会返回以下内容

其中我们需要用到的内容有:

  • 内部地址

  • 面板用户

  • 面板密码

防止自己忘记,可以整段复制下来保存。

到这里,VPS上要做的就已经完成了。

登录1Panel面板

打开浏览器,输入你复制到内部地址。

若出现如下页面,即说明你的1Panel已经安装好了。

用户名和密码即是在VPS上显示的“面板用户”和“面板密码”,输入对应的内容后点击登录即可登录进你的1Panel后台。

那么你已经成功地安装好了1Panel面板!👏

卸载1Panel

若1Panel的功能不符合你的预期,或是出去其他的原因,可以前往你的VPS上输入以下内容卸载1Panel

1pctl uninstall

回车后会出现以下内容

y和n分别代表Yes和No,输入y继续卸载。等待卸载完成即可,若你在1panel上搭建了重要的项目,记得要备份,以免造成损失。

后言

这篇教程适合VPS新手、小白食用,一般是不会出现什么问题的。也算是比较详细的了,毕竟安装就那么几步,也没什么难懂的步骤。

感谢您的阅读!您的点赞即使我写这类教程的动力所在!🚀